Searching the Scriptures

E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ating oil painting by Thomas Clement Thompson, an Irish artist born around 1780. Created in the year 1841, this masterpiece showcases a deeply moving scene of religious devotion and introspection. The painting depicts a humble, elderly man, dressed in simple clothing, hunched over an open Bible, his furrowed brow and intense gaze reflecting his deep concentration and unwavering faith. The dimly lit room, with its worn wooden floor and sparse furnishings, adds to the sense of quiet contemplation and solitude. Thomas Clement Thompson masterfully captures the essence of spiritual seeking and the importance of the written word in the quest for knowledge and understanding. The man's reverent posture and the worn, dog-eared pages of the Bible suggest that this is not a fleeting moment of curiosity, but rather a lifelong commitment to the study of sacred texts. The muted colors and soft lighting further emphasize the introspective and contemplative nature of the scene. Thompson's use of light and shadow creates a sense of depth and texture, drawing the viewer into the painting and allowing them to share in the man's moment of profound reflection. The artist's attention to detail, from the creases in the man's clothing to the intricacies of the Bible's leather-bound cover, adds to the painting's sense of realism and authenticity. "Searching the Scriptures" is a powerful reminder of the enduring power of the written word and the importance of personal introspection and spiritual growth. Thompson's masterful use of light, color, and detail brings this scene of quiet devotion to life, inviting the viewer to reflect on their own spiritual journey and the role that the study of sacred texts plays in their lives.
